About College/University

IIT Bombay, situated in the Powai region of Mumbai, is renowned as the premier Engineering & Research University. It stands out as the most sought-after IIT, with a staggering 75% of top JEE Advanced rankers choosing it primarily due to its prime location. According to NIRF 2023 rankings, IIT Bombay holds the esteemed 3rd position in the Engineering category.

Eligibility

  • B.Tech: Eligibility: 10+2 with a minimum of 75% marks and qualification in JEE.
  • M.Tech:Eligibility: Graduation in relevant field with qualification in GATE.
  • M.Sc:Eligibility: Graduation in relevant field with qualification in JAM.
  • Ph.D:Eligibility: Post-graduation in relevant field.
  • BS:Eligibility: 10+2 with qualification in JEE.
  • M.Des:Eligibility: Graduation with minimum 55% marks and qualification in CEED.
  • MBA:Eligibility: Graduation in any discipline.

Placement

No. of Job Offers:

  • 2024: 1340
  • 2023: 1898

No. of Pre-Placement Offers:

  • 2024: 297
  • 2023: 300

No. of Accepted Pre-Placement Offers:

  • 2024: 258
  • 2023: 194

Highest Package:

  • 2024: INR 1 Crore Per Annum (CPA)
  • 2023: INR 3.67 Crore Per Annum (CPA)

Average Package:

  • 2024: INR 36.9 Lakhs Per Annum (LPA)
  • 2023: INR 21.82 Lakhs Per Annum (LPA)

Top Recruiters:

  • 2024: Apple, Google, Intel, Morgan Stanley, Jaguar, Qualcomm, etc.
  • 2023: American Express, Honda Japan, McKinsey & Company, Boston Consulting Group, etc.
